Is the Barber School Accredited? It's important to make sure that the barber training program you enroll in is accredited. The accreditation should be by a U.S. Department of Education acknowledged local or national agency, such as the National Accrediting Commission for Cosmetology Arts & Sciences (NACCAS). Programs accredited by the NACCAS must meet their high standards ensuring a quality curriculum and education. Accreditation can also be necessary for getting student loans or financial aid, which frequently are not available in Muncie IN for non- accredited schools. It's also a criteria for licensing in some states that the training be accredited. And as a final benefit, many businesses will not recruit recent graduates of non-accredited schools, or might look more favorably upon those with accredited training.

Is Plenty of Live Training Provided?  Learning and perfecting barbering techniques and abilities requires lots of practice on volunteers. Ask how much live, hands-on training is included in the barber lessons you will be attending. A number of schools have shops on site that allow students to practice their growing skills on volunteers. If a Muncie IN barber school provides minimal or no scheduled live training, but instead depends mainly on the use of mannequins, it might not be the most effective option for acquiring your skills. Therefore look for other schools that offer this kind of training.

Is Financial Assistance Offered?  The majority of barber schools provide financial aid or student loan assistance for their students. Ask if the schools you are reviewing have a financial aid office. Speak with a counselor and find out what student loans or grants you might get approved for. If the school belongs to the American Association of Cosmetology Schools (AACS), it will have scholarships available to students as well. If a school fulfills each of your other qualifications with the exception of expense, do not discard it as an alternative before you learn what financial assistance may be provided in Muncie IN.
